Tennis coaches can make a decent living if they are successful. However, like most jobs, there is a range of salaries that tennis coaches can make. The median salary for a tennis coach is $35,000 per year.
The top earners in the profession can make over $100,000 per year while those at the lower end may only make $20,000-$30,000 per year. Tennis coaching salaries also vary depending on where you live and work. Coaches who work in large metropolitan areas or at elite private clubs can command higher salaries than those working in smaller towns or at public facilities.
